Transaction eefc61db2b6726df24a4349284c7890d13314743d13735c20d7283dd50f6e8d0
1 Input
1 Output
-
eefc61db2b6726df24a4349284c7890d13314743d13735c20d7283dd50f6e8d0:0
- value
- 999998218
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e15e8a061b92a179b83848f3043e85fe1e49ae75 OP_EQUAL
- address
- 3NEfDQECjPWhp2JEToqwWCX2cBBgEFCAAM